073 - Cast of Paul Bunyan Pageant

Group portrait of the cast of the Paul Bunyan pageant. All of the campers are in costume, and are arranged in a semi-circle around some of the implements used in the play: a grindstone for sharpening axes, several axes, a woodstove, and some lumber. The group is arranged in a grassy, sunny area with woods in the background. |

For a complete description of dramatic activities at Joy Camps, see Image ID: 108620. Page 73 of the Joy Camps official photo album, which described for parents the "IDEAL" summer camp experience that Joy Camps offered. The full contents of this official photo album, a selection of pages from the Sue Ann Hackett Blue Album, and a selection of pages from the Sue Ann Hackett Scrapbook are all included in the Joy Camps image gallery. |
